It has been a frustrating few weeks of train delays for far too many New Jersey commuters. I’ve heard directly from so many of you about missing your kids' sports games, not making it home for dinner, missing meetings, and being left stranded in the middle of Penn Station on a hot summer afternoon.

 

I commuted on NJ TRANSIT in and out of New York City for years, and my husband continues to do so. I know just how disruptive these delays are to our daily lives. New Jersey families deserve better – so I’m taking action. 

 

Last month, I joined forces with Rep. Rob Menendez to lead all eleven of our New Jersey colleagues in demanding answers from Amtrak. We wrote directly to Secretary of Transportation Pete Buttigieg demanding that he launch an investigation into the significant Amtrak disruptions along the Northeast Corridor that have caused thousands of hours of delays for NJ TRANSIT commuters and New Jersey families. 

 

I am also urging the Department of Transportation to use federal funding, including programs I helped secure through the Bipartisan Infrastructure Law, to update and modernize our rail infrastructure, and ensure that Amtrak is better communicating with NJ TRANSIT when delays do occur.

 

I will continue to call on NJ TRANSIT to pause their fare hikes until they have made these critical improvements. To put it simply, New Jerseyans shouldn’t be paying more for another “Summer of Hell”.

 

We have a lot of work to do to modernize our rail infrastructure, reduce delays, and make sure that the Garden State has a public transportation system that works for all. Know that you can count on me to lead that charge every step of the way.
